> > $ make LLVM=1 LLVM_IAS=1 -j72 defconfig
> > $ make LLVM=1 LLVM_IAS=1 -j72 menuconfig
> > <enable CONFIG_DEBUG_INFO and CONFIG_DEBUG_INFO_DWARF5>
> > $ make LLVM=1 LLVM_IAS=1 -j72 V=1 &> log.txt
> > $ grep '\-g -gdwarf-5 -g -gdwarf-5' log.txt | wc -l
> > 0
> > $ grep '\-g -gdwarf-5' log.txt | wc -l
> > 2517
> >
> > Do have the patch applied twice, perhaps?
> >
>
> Switched to my v6 local Git branch and invoked above make line I gave you.
> I still see that double.
> Looks like I need some "undrunken" switch.
Can you follow my steps precisely to see whether it's your .config?
Perhaps there is a config that duplicates DEBUG_CFLAGS that is not set
in the defconfig? If so, it's still harmless to specify the same
commands twice, and likely isn't introduced by this patch set if so;
so I'm not sure how much more effort is worth pursuing.
